Proposal to Use Real Estate Transfer Tax to Build Housing
Clip: 7/30/2022 | 6m 17sVideo has Closed Captions
A grassroots movement fighting homelessness in Chicago proposes a new tax as a solution.
A grassroots movement to end homelessness in Chicago is calling on the city to address the problem long-term. In June, a coalition gave Mayor Lori Lightfoot a failing report card on her administration’s progress on the issue. Now, they’re rallying support among council members for their Bring Chicago Home campaign.
